Dani Alves's career has also included time at Club Universidad Nacional, Barcelona, Sao Paulo, Paris Saint-Germain, Juventus, Sevilla, and Bahia.

On the international stage, Dani Alves has represented Brazil and Brazil U23.

Throughout their career, Dani Alves has won 45 titles: Olympics (2020 Tokyo) with Brazil U23, Paulista A1 (2021) with Sao Paulo, Trophée des Champions (2018/2019, 2017/2018), Coupe de France (2017/2018), Coupe de la Ligue (2017/2018), and Ligue 1 (2018/2019, 2017/2018) with Paris Saint-Germain, Serie A (2016/2017) and Coppa Italia (2016/2017) with Juventus, Primera División (2015/2016, 2014/2015, 2012/2013, 2010/2011, 2009/2010, 2008/2009), UEFA Champions League (2014/2015, 2010/2011, 2008/2009), Copa Catalunya (2013/2014), Audi Cup (2011), UEFA Super Cup (2015/2016, 2011/2012, 2009/2010), Copa del Rey (2015/2016, 2014/2015, 2011/2012, 2008/2009), FIFA Club World Cup (2015 Japan, 2011 Japan, 2009 UAE), and Super Cup (2013/2014, 2011/2012, 2010/2011, 2009/2010) with Barcelona, FIFA Confederations Cup (2013 Brazil, 2009 South Africa) and CONMEBOL Copa America (2019 Brazil, 2007 Venezuela) with Brazil, UEFA Europa League (2006/2007, 2005/2006), UEFA Super Cup (2006/2007), Copa del Rey (2006/2007), and Super Cup (2007/2008) with Sevilla, and Baiano 1 (2001) with Bahia.
